      Iirc Plex supports transcoding for downloads, while Jellyfin only allows downloading the original file. But I’ve heard transcoding downloads is broken on Plex, so ymmv.

      Intro skip is only available as a plugin on Jellyfin.

      Also, Findroid has a better ui and supports downloads, while the official app has more features (ie. settings/admin panel).
